On 7/16/22 5:51 AM, Pu Lehui wrote:
We have unified data extension operation of jited_ksyms and jited_linfo into zero extension, so there's no need to cast u64 memory address to long data type.
For subject, we are not 'Remove the casting ...'. What the code did is to change the casting. Also, I don't understand the above commit message. What does this mean about 'data extension operation of jited_ksyms and jited_linfo into zero extension'? In prog_tests/btf.c, we have a few other places to cast jited_linfo[...]/jited_ksyms[...] to 'long' type. Maybe casting to 'unsigned long' is a better choice. Casting to 'unsigned long long' of course will work, but is it necessary? Or you are talking about 64bit kernel and 32bit user space?
